History
The club was founded on April 22, 1953.[1] Confiança won the
Campeonato Paraibano in 1997,[2] and the Copa Rural in 2005. The
club eventually folded. Home colours Away colours

Achievements
Campeonato Paraibano:
Winners (1): 1997
Copa Rural:
Winners (1): 2005

Stadium
Confiança Esporte Clube played their home games at Estádio Luiz Ribeiro Coutinho, nicknamed Ribeirão.[1]
The stadium had a maximum capacity of 2,500 people.[1]
